CZ Over/Under Shotgun Models: A Quick Overview
CZ offers several over/under shotgun models, each catering to specific needs and preferences. While specific features vary, common themes of robust construction and reliable mechanics unite the line. Some popular models include:
- CZ Bobwhite G2: A popular choice for entry-level shooters and those seeking a versatile shotgun for hunting and sporting clays. Known for its value and reliability.
- CZ Upland: Designed with the upland bird hunter in mind, this model often features features tailored for this specific type of hunting.
- CZ Redhead Premier: A step up in terms of features and finish, offering a more luxurious shooting experience. Often incorporates higher-grade wood and engraving.
Key Features to Consider in a CZ Over/Under
When evaluating a CZ over/under shotgun, several key features deserve close attention:
Action and Mechanics:
- Reliability: CZ shotguns are generally known for their robust construction and reliable action. Expect smooth operation and consistent performance.
- Fit and Finish: While varying across models, CZ shotguns generally offer a good balance of quality and price. Look for a well-fitted stock and a smooth, consistent action.
- Ejection: Consistent and reliable ejection is crucial. Observe how spent shells are ejected during testing.
Stock and Forend:
- Ergonomics: A comfortable and well-fitting stock is essential for effective shooting. Consider the drop at comb and the cast to ensure proper cheek weld and eye alignment.
- Materials: The type of wood and its finish will impact the overall feel and aesthetics. Higher-end models often use superior wood and intricate engraving.
- Adjustability: Some models offer adjustable features like comb height or drop, allowing for customization to fit the shooter.
Barrels and Chokes:
- Choke System: Understanding the choke system is crucial. Most CZ over/unders utilize interchangeable chokes, allowing you to adjust the shot pattern to suit different shooting situations. Check the type of choke system (e.g., Invector-DS, Mobilchoke) to ensure compatibility with your preferred chokes.
- Barrel Length: Barrel length affects swing characteristics and shot pattern. Consider your intended use when selecting a barrel length.
Performance and Handling
The performance of a CZ over/under is highly dependent on the specific model and the shooter's skill. However, owners frequently praise the shotguns' reliability and ease of handling.
- Swing: The weight and balance contribute significantly to swing characteristics. A well-balanced shotgun will feel natural and intuitive to point.
- Recoil: Over/under shotguns generally produce less recoil than other types, but the felt recoil will vary based on gauge, shell type, and shooter physique.
- Accuracy: With proper sighting and technique, CZ over/unders deliver excellent accuracy at typical hunting and sporting clays ranges.
